Default Lumpy idle and stalling when cold

I'm a little over 50k miles now and have noticed that my lumpy idle when cold and stalling is getting worse. From a cold (overnight) start you can feel the car shaking, see the tach bouncing, and from the back you can hear that the exhaust pulses are very rough. The stalling occurs when I shift into neutral when I'm about to stop for a red light. Usually it'll fire right back up but sometimes it takes 2 tries before she'll idle. Once warmed up everything smooths out.

I pulled the EGR and saw very little soot build-up in there. Do you guys think she needs a new set of plugs already? Lately my gas mileage has dropped from 33mpg down to 29-30 even though I'm trying to get better mileage. I just wanted to see if anyone else has run into this and if they fixed it.
